Glucose monitor test for heart attack recovery
Part of Heart & circulation clinical trials.
This study tests a continuous glucose monitor (FSL Pro iQ) in people with heart attack to see if blood sugar patterns can predict recovery. It may help doctors better manage your care after a heart attack.

Who can take part
- You had a heart attack (STEMI or NSTEMI) and are in a cardiac intensive care unit.
- You are not in shock from heart failure or infection.
- You are not pregnant or breastfeeding.
- You are willing and able to give written consent.
- You are not currently in another research study that might affect outcomes.
